I'm not overly impressed with the provider which hosts my web site & I'm considering a change. I'm fully aware of the implications of this - DNS changes, reloading and setting up the site etc, but my present provider have changed their servers twice in the last year and twice I've had to upload and configure my site afresh, and change my DNS pointers.. so a move wouldn't phase me at this stage.
My requirements are thus:
- IIS4/5
- Active Server Pages (Server-side VBScript is a must, so no dodgy Cobalt boxes running Chillisoft ASP!)
- Support for ODBC connections to MS Access database
- CDONTS (native support for sending email using ASP/VBScript)
- Multiple POP3 mailboxes, with catchall and redirection/forwarding
- Password protected folders
- Admin pages so I can manage my site
- Webmail (not essential, but nice)
- Online Website Stats Package
- 50Mb+ Storage
- insignificant bandwidth limitations (Gb/month)
So as you can see I'm not asking for much
